
World Blood Donor Day
On this vital, life-saving occasion, BN Welfare Foundation organized a Blood Donation Camp in Mathura, reinforcing the message that even a single act of giving can create a ripple of hope. The camp was set up in collaboration with the owners and managers of over 10 industrial units at the UPSIDA Site B, reflecting a strong partnership between industry and social welfare.
The event witnessed enthusiastic participation from individuals across all levels — employees, factory supervisors, and management — all stepping forward with a shared spirit of compassion and community service. The presence of Mr. Mohit Agrawal, President of the Refinery Industries Association, added inspiration and gravitas to the occasion, encouraging more people to donate and understand the importance of regular blood donation.
This initiative served as a powerful reminder that one unit of donated blood can save multiple lives.
